Album Title: Beatles for Sale

Why I Bought It: Completism.

What I Like (Toe-Tapping): "I'll Follow the Sun". The tune is surprisingly bouncy for a goodbye song.... Honorable mention: their cover of Chuck Berry's "Rock and Roll Music".

What I Like (Melancholy): "I Don't Want to Spoil the Party". I knew this song previously as sung by Rosanne Cash; her cover is pretty good too.

What I Like (Nostalgic): "Eight Days a Week". I'm not sure what the first Beatles song I was consciously aware of was; it might have been "Help" or "A Hard Day's Night", but I think it was this one.

What I Don't Like (Conceit): "Everybody's Trying to Be My Baby". A fair number of the Beatles' songs fall in this self-absorbed category; I have no truck with those.

Overall: This is a pretty weak album for the Beatles, all things considered. "I'm a Loser", "Every Little Thing", and "No Reply" are comfortable songs, but there isn't really anything to get excited about on this one.
